Jessa Duggar Reveals Name of Baby No. 6 With Husband Ben Seewald

Jessa Duggarcounted on her kids to help pick a name for her new baby.

After a week since announcing the birth of her sixth child, the former star of “19 Kids and Counting” revealed that her older five children with husband Ben Seewald played a role in naming their newborn son Edward Owen Seewald.

In a YouTube video posted on August 11, Jessa shared that the children were quite thrilled. She added that they had strong preferences for the name Edward.

Beyond just that attraction, there were other factors that pulled the couple towards it. Ben further explained the origin of the name, mentioning that “Edward” has some historical relevance, referring to Jonathan Edwards and King Edward VI of England. Additionally, he pointed out that “Owen” is named after John Owen, one of his favorite theologians.

The family is thrilled with their chosen name, and Jessa and Ben (who are parents to Spurgeon, 9, Henry, 8, Ivy, 5, Fern, 3, and George, 20 months) mentioned that it took them some time to finally decide on the perfect name.

Jessa mentioned in the video that instead of choosing a name right away, we decided to depart from the hospital within six days so they could prepare our child’s birth certificate. After this period, they would need us to provide a name for the required documentation.

They revealed that they were contemplating between Owen, Calvin, and Edward for their new baby’s name. Ben, one of the family members, suggested testing out each of their top three choices for a day or two to see which name felt most intuitive and comfortable.

As for why Jessa and Ben decided to wait over a week to settle on Edward? 

Ben suggested, “At times it’s necessary to observe their expression and try out different names temporarily. However, after careful consideration, we’ve made our decision.

They completed high school in May 1984 and got married just a few months later in July, with Michelle being 17 and Jim Bob being 19 years old.

The couple dedicated themselves to God and each other for the long run.

Jim Bob previously held the position of state legislator, representing the sixth district in the Arkansas House of Representatives from 1999 to 2002. During this time, he served as vice chair of the House Corrections and Criminal Law Subcommittee. In 2002, he ran for a seat in the U.S. Senate but was unsuccessful in the primary. He also attempted to secure the Republican nomination for Arkansas State Senate District 35 in 2006, but his bid ended in the primary as well.

In 2015, police records from years past emerged which contained allegations that he had inappropriately touched several girls, including his sisters Jessa Duggar and Jill Duggar, when he was a teenager. After these accusations surfaced, Josh Duggar chose to resign from his position. Later, in June of the same year, Jessa Duggar defended her brother in an interview with Fox News, stating that the harsh names being used against Josh were “exaggerated and false,” a claim she was able to make because she herself was one of the victims involved.

His wife, Anna Duggar, who tied the knot with him during their September 26, 2008 wedding that was showcased on “19 Kids and Counting”, remained loyal to him even after he confessed to infidelity.

Upon admittance to a rehabilitation facility in 2016, his parents referred to it as “an essential initial move towards restoring and mending.

The parents of Mackynzie (born October 8, 2009), Michael (June 15, 2011), Marcus (June 2, 2013), and two subsequent children – Meredith (born July 16, 2015) and Mason Garett (September 12, 2017) – welcomed Maryella Hope on November 27, 2019. The latest addition to their family, Madyson Lily, was born on October 23, 2021, the day when TLC canceled “19 Kids.

Back in April 2021, a federal indictment accused Joshua of two separate charges: receiving and possessing child pornography. He pleaded not guilty for both allegations. However, in 2022, he was convicted on both charges, although the possession charge was later dismissed by the judge. As a result, he received a sentence of 12 and a half years in prison.

Jill Duggar, also known as Jill Dillard, was born on May 17, 1991. Her love story bears a resemblance to that of her parents’. On Christmas in 2011, she encountered Derick, who lived approximately 45 minutes away, at the Duggar family home. He had stopped by during his church group’s caroling outing.

Jim Bob acted as a relationship broker, and Jill and Derick found a connection that deepened through emails and video calls. In November of the same year, they both traveled to Nepal to meet each other in person, and their bond grew stronger. Over time, they fell deeply in love. In February 2014, Derick sought Jim Bob’s permission to marry his daughter, and they exchanged vows on June 21, 2014. Since then, they have welcomed three sons into their family-Israel born on April 6, 2015, Samuel born on July 8, 2017, and Frederick born on July 7, 2022.

In the month of April, 2024, Jill announced that she had experienced a miscarriage, as they were preparing for their first daughter with Derick.

Jim Bob and Michelle’s fifth child, Jessa Duggar, was born Nov. 4, 1992.

As an ardent fan, I couldn’t help but be thrilled when Jessa crossed paths with Ben at church back in 2013. His traditional approach to courtship was like a breath of fresh air, something truly unique to many of us viewers. You see, they were rather secretive about their romantic endeavors before getting engaged, which only added to the intrigue.

Jim Bob, being the wise man he is, shed some light on the matter during an interview with People. He explained that courtship for them was all about getting to know one another in a group setting, where both families would spend time together and set goals to determine if they were meant for each other. Contrastingly, dating often involves couples pairing off alone, which can sometimes lead to a more physical relationship. Isn’t that fascinating?

Ben asked Jessa for her hand in marriage and proposed on August 2014, marking the beginning of their relationship by holding hands for the first time. They got married on November 1, 2014. When Jessa was expecting their first child, the show 19 Kids and Counting was canceled. TLC then aired a special about sexual abuse, with Jill and Jessa as key participants to educate viewers on the topic. Eventually, they starred in their own show, Jill and Jessa: Counting On, which later transformed into Counting On, featuring various other Duggar siblings.

Over the course of several years, Jessa and Ben expanded their family significantly. On November 5, 2015, they welcomed son Spurgeon; Henry joined the family on February 6, 2017, followed by Ivy Jane on May 28, 2019, and Fern in July 2021. However, Jessa shared in February 2023 that she had experienced a miscarriage during the previous holiday season. But joy returned to their family when son George was born in December 2023.

In August 2025, Jessa announced baby No. 6 had arrived.
